STATEMENT OF WORK
Multi-Function Device Lease & Maintenance Service
FOR THE PHILADELPHIA, WILMINGTON REGIONAL OFFICE S, AND THE HARRISBURG OUTBASE LOCATION
C.1 BACKGROUND:
The Philadelphia Regional Office (RO) has a requirement for an operating lease via a flat-rate plan for 35 Multi-Functional Devices (MFD). The contractor shall provide the required copier equipment, including accessories, attachments, copy-control devices and systems, all consumable supplies (except copying paper and transparency films), and full-service maintenance to include repair parts. The VA intends to make a single (all or none), firm-fixed price award. This contract will run from October 1, 2025, with 4 additional years as options years. The Regional Office intends to make a single contract award for maintenance and support of photocopiers.
C.2 SCOPE:
The photocopiers will be used to photocopy and print documents by Department of Veterans Affairs employees at 5000 Wissahickon Avenue,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ania 19144, the Wilmington Regional Office at 1601 Kirkwood Highway, Wilmington Delaware 19805, and the Harrisburg Outbase Office at 215 Pine Street, Harrisburg, Pennsylvania, 17101.
The contractor shall furnish all repair parts, labor, transportation, and supplies (to include any applicable personal protective equipment) required to accomplish inspecting, cleaning, lubricating, adjusting, calibrating, and vacuuming (if required), and repairing of the copiers. Contractor shall maintain the leased copiers at levels necessary to provide the specified functions to meet the manufacturer s current equipment specifications. Ownership of the asset/copiers remains with the prospective contractor. The copiers will be connected to a Network (i.e. Network Scanner, Network Printer, etc.). The copiers will also be used as a Scanner/Fax Machine, in addition to duplicating/copying. No additional leased copiers will be added to this contract unless agreed upon by both the Government and the Contractor and will only take effect via a contract modification. The copiers must be capable of being installed on the Local Area Network for use by the Administrative Staff to monitor copier usage. Upon termination of this contract, the data hard drives will be given to the VA IRM staff for destruction. The VA IRM staff will be responsible for connecting the photocopiers to the LAN.

C.4. GENERAL REQUIREMENTS
C.4.1 Planning:
The contractor shall work with the Regional Office (RO) to validate the total number, type of devices, and locations to be covered under this contract. The contractor shall work with the Regional Office to develop a schedule for discovery and design, and to plan an approach that incurs minimal disruption in production at the Regional Office and Insurance Center. The contractor will provide training on new equipment as needed.
C.4.2 Printer Maintenance and Support:
The contractor shall maintain all photocopiers in accordance with manufacturer s recommendations. All work will be performed on the premises unless specifically authorized. The contractor is responsible for providing maintenance for all equipment.
C.4.2.1 The contractor shall provide annual scheduled maintenance and periodic maintenance plan for individual equipment. The contractor shall provide recommendation for upgrade or replacement of equipment based on periodic maintenance and/or other factors based on the hardware manufacturer s specification. All maintenance is to be included.
C.4.2.2 The contractor shall respond to onsite service call with qualified technicians within (8) business hours, Monday through Friday, excluding Government holidays. The response time starts when the contractor receives the service call from an authorized employee.
C.4.3 Repair Services
The contractor shall provide estimates of turnaround time to repair equipment where a replacement part must be specifically ordered.
C.4.4 Consumable Supplies
The contractor shall provide all consumables supplies required for all leased devices. The contractor shall replenish these consumables as needed or as requested.
C.4.5 Meetings and Reports
The VA will schedule meetings as needed with the contractor to discuss meter reads, equipment maintenance and other issues relating to the performance of the copiers.
C.4.6 No Overage Charges
No overage fees shall be charged. The government pays a flat-rate monthly, regardless of the number of copies made each month. The copy volume allowance per month is unlimited per copier.
